Job description

Role: HR Partner (Talent Acquisition + HRBP blended role)

Location: Gurugram

Experience: Seasoned HR Partner with min. 10 years of core Talent Acquisition & HR Partnering experience

Job description:

The HR Partner will provide HR guidance to align HR practices with business goals, analyze metrics, resolve employee relation issues, and works with the Management to improve work relationships and productivity. The business partner will also be responsible to foster a healthy culture of continuous improvement by ensuring high retention rates of our workforce. This includes inculcating training programs, developing healthy employee relations, and maximizing employee productivity. The HR Partner will also be required to ensure a diversified workforce and regulatory compliance.

Primary responsibilities:
  • Ensure diversity in the workforce by hiring, engaging with, and retaining top talent
  • Analyze trends and relevant HR metrics to develop solutions, HR programs, and policies
  • Identify trends and needs for training programs
  • Lead end-to-end talent acquisition for key business functions, partnering with hiring managers to develop effective hiring strategies, ensure timely closures, and deliver a high-quality candidate experience.
  • Drive workforce planning and talent pipelining initiatives by leveraging market intelligence, building strong talent networks, and ensuring availability of quality talent to support current and future business needs.
  • Resolve employee issues and grievances and conduct unbiased investigations
  • Suggest new HR strategies, policies, and agenda for continuous improvement
  • Monitor and report on workforce and succession planning
  • Build a strong business relationship with the line management, and work as a member of the department leadership team to understand business specific needs and drive people agenda.
  • Study competition and monitor trends for strategic hiring practices and policies
  • Provide feedback to HR leadership on critical HR issues in the function
  • Educate, coach, and partner with managers on performance management and employee development goals
  • Lead core HR processes for the department
  • Facilitate and contribute to change programs. Drive HR transformation initiatives by implementing change programs
  • Work closely with C&B Team to design, Reward Schemes and Recognition Processes, Identify the best practices and accordingly administer compensation and benefit plans. Assist in development and implementation of human resource policies.
